If there’s one team that has slowly crawled out of the tag of underdogs http://www.authenticfloridapanthers.com/authentic-jaromir-jagr-jersey to giant killers, to be a force to be reckoned with, it has to be Bangladesh. They had been on an impressive run since the 2015 World Cup; winning five consecutive ODI series, including teams like Pakistan, India and South Africa. BANGLADESH Current ICC ODI ranking: 7 ODI performance 2016-17: Played 12, Won 4, Lost 7, NR 1 (Since Jan 2016) In the past one year, that record has slightly lost colour with the Tigers managing to win just one series (2-1 against Afghanistan at home) out of the four they have played. They lost 1-2 against England and 0-3 to New Zealand. The last tour against Sri Lanka ended in a 1-1 draw with the second game of the three-match series washed out after Sri Lanka scored 311. For the record, no score of over 300 has ever been chased down in the island country. Champions Trophy track record Played: 8; Win: 1, Losses: 7 Bangladesh were http://www.authenticcoloradoavalanche.com/authentic-francois-beauchemin-jersey hosts of the first edition of the ICC Champions Trophy, then known as ICC Knockout Trophy, but couldn’t participate as they were not a Test-playing nation then. In their four appearances, Bangladesh have never gone past the group stages. They will take part in the tournament for the first time since 2006, after failing to make the cut in the two previous editions because of their rankings. They qualified for the upcoming tournament after the 1-1 series draw against Sri Lanka. Key players Shakib Al Hasan: Ranked as the best ODI all-rounder in the world at the moment, Shakib is one of the key players in the side. His ability to bat lower down the order along with his spin bowling prowess has seen him emerge as a perfect all-rounder for the shorter formats. Although he had picked just two wickets in his side’s last tour against Sri Lanka, Shakib’s http://www.authenticbuffalosabres.com/authentic-dmitry-kulikov-jersey contribution of 126 runs with the bat in two innings played a vital role in them coming back undefeated. Mustafizur Rahman: He might have played just 14 ODIs till date, but Rahman’s ability to take wickets with the infamous ‘cutters’ has seen him emerge as a fine prospect for Bangladesh. He picked up two five-wicket hauls in his first two international matches against India to make an early impact and has been on song ever since. With a wide range of deliveries, Mustafizur could be a real threat in English conditions. Mushfiqur Rahim: Ever smiling and never complaining, Mushfiqur Rahim is Bangladesh’s pocket-sized dynamite. His ODI form isn’t very consistent (average of 31.44 in 168 matches) but he can be depended to produce some gems when the situations call for it. Mushfiqur’s recent domestic form, with scores of 41, 44, 26, 134 and 75* in the last five matches however will give Bangladesh some hope in the Champions Ozzie Smith Jersey Trophy. Squad: Mashrafe Mortaza (Captain), Tamim Iqbal, Soumya Sarkar, Imrul Kayes, Mustafizur Rahman, Rubel Hossain, Taskin Ahmed, Shafiul Islam, Shakib Al Hasan, Sabbir Rahman, Mahmudullah, Mosaddek Hossain Saikat, Sunzamul Islam, Mehedi Hasan, Mushfiqur Rahim

The British and Irish Lions squad preparing to head to New Zealand has suffered a massive blow with the withdrawal of England’s Billy Vunipola because of injury. The Saracens’ No8 has a damaged shoulder which requires further treatment, forcing head coach Warren Gatland to call up Wasps’ James Haskell instead. Vunipola was among the key forwards in Gatland’s armoury, having become an increasingly mature force for both club and country. He played the full 80 minutes in his side’s 18-16 defeat to Exeter Chiefs at Sandy Park on Saturday but has since informed the Lions management he feels unable http://www.officialathleticshop.com/authentic-2-tony-phillips-jersey.html to join the tour party, who are due to fly out next Monday. Denny Solomona set to miss England’s summer tour to Argentina Read more “It is really disappointing for Billy and we know how much he was looking forward to joining the squad, “ said Gatland. “He has been carrying an injury, feels he wouldn’t be able to contribute fully to the Tour and needs further medical treatment. We really appreciate his honesty in making this decision and wish him luck with his recovery.” The Lions can still call on Wales no 8 Taulupe Faletau and Ireland’s CJ Stander, with Gloucester’s Ross Moriarty another possible Test alternative, but there is no question the 24-year-old Vunipola’s absence will be keenly felt on and off the field. His brother Mako remains available but there are few back-rowers anywhere in the world with Billy’s compelling mix of power and exuberance. He missed the bulk of the Six Nations championship with a knee ligament injury sustained on club duty but http://www.officialmagicstoreonline.com/Bismack_Biyombo_Jersey played a central role in Saracens’ successful defence of their European Champions’ Cup title against Clermont Auvergne in Edinburgh. Rather than turn to the experienced Irish Lion Jamie Heaslip, Gatland has instead plumped for Haskell, who has previously never been on a Lions tour and will join the squad next Sunday following the Aviva Premiership Final. The flanker has played provincial rugby in New Zealand and can be relied upon to throw himself whole-heartedly into the fray whenever the opportunity arises. Other specialist No 8s such as Wasps’ Fijian-reared forward Nathan Hughes have, for now, been passed over but the attrition rate in modern rugby is such that every half-fit forward should probably keep his phone on. Advertisement The news will certainly cast a shadow over this week’s training camp at Carton House near Dublin, where 30 players will be in attendance. Routine medical screening of the squad will be conducted over the next 24 hours, with Gatland due to give a further update later on Monday. Vunipola, who has 34 caps, is the second England international to withdraw from the originally-selected squad, with Leicester scrum-half Ben Youngs having pulled out because his brother Tom’s wife Tiffany is seriously ill. Youngs has been replaced by Scotland’s captain Greig Laidlaw, with Tyler Zeller Jersey Gatland clearly opting for experienced cover wherever possible. The Lions are due to arrive in New Zealand a week on Wednesday and play their first fixture in Whangarei on Saturday week. New Zealand also have their own injury concerns with Kieran Read, Dane Coles and Ben Smith among key players who have spent time on the sidelines lately. Anthony Joshua is about to embark on what he calls phase three of his journey and, whatever his repeated declarations that he is in boxing for fun not money, over the next decade he could bank as much as £500m, drawing him alongside Floyd Mayweather as the biggest earner in the history of his precarious sport. Wladimir Klitschko admits tactical error but gives full credit to Anthony Joshua Read more After his dramatic late stoppage of Wladimir Klitschko in front of 90,000 fans at Wembley on Saturday night, all things seem possible for the young heavyweight champion, now indisputably the world’s best. Afterwards in the bowels of http://www.ramsofficialsonline.com/Marshall_Faulk_Jersey_Cheap the national stadium, the 27-year-old was unnervingly cool about his precocious achievement and what awaits him. After getting up in the sixth and battering the long-time dominator of the division into unwilling submission 35 seconds from the end of the 11th, the one-time street boy from Watford, who still lives at home with his mother and prides himself on staying close to his roots, owns the IBF and IBO titles, as well as the WBA’s “super” version. These are bargaining chips he can use to dominate the division and the sport for as long as he remains undefeated. His manager, Eddie Hearn, told the Guardian: “I spoke to him in camp three weeks ago and he said: ‘Yeah, I want 10 more years of this.’ We might run out of opponents. But there are so many different boxes to tick“We’re only going to box twice a year now. The plan, rather than just to keep going in the UK, is to break new markets around the world which includes, most importantly, China and the Middle East and Africa. They’re markets that we want to move into and dominate over that period. I’m not saying it’s going to be next – but over that period. Advertisement “We’ve smashed the pay-per-view records [probably around the 1.6 million mark for Sky Box Office] and now he’s looking at everyone, including Deontay Wilder [the WBC champion, who was ringside on Saturday]. The Bill Barber Womens Jersey problem is that he’s just done that in his 19th fight and everybody’s going to expect him to be in tough, tough fights. “The fights are tough. He could easily have lost tonight. It wasn’t like he just breezed through it. You’ve got to be doing more over these 10 years. If he boxed [Kubrat] Pulev, which is our mandatory, the British public would be disappointed. So, therefore, that could be a fight we take on the road. “You can’t constantly keep going back to the same market asking people to pay [for a lower-level fight]. The IBF will order a mandatory [the Bulgarian Pulev] at some point, the WBA will have a mandatory [perhaps Joseph Parker] at some point. I would also like to remind them that they have the biggest star in world boxing as the heavyweight champion. “He knows he’s an inspiration. He talks very strongly about taking the title around the world. We’re already making big progress in China. And America – although I don’t believe they’re building stars there at the moment, of course it’s a market we need to be in – and we’ve been in it tonight, through Showtime and HBO.” It was first the time the American sports networks have shared a world title fight since Mayweather fought Manny Pacquiao. “The response, as my Darren O'Day Authentic Jersey phone and executives tell me, has been absolutely off the charts. It’s just the beginning for us in the States. “He’ll have a nice two or three months off now. I don’t think he’ll box again until between September and December. It’s more likely to be at the Millennium Stadium – if it’s in the UK. We can’t return to the O2 and Manchester Arena. That’s why we might take it to another territory. Sky-high hype of Anthony Joshua triumph puts size above quality Simon Burnton Read more “We’ve probably just completed phase two [of the career strategy]. There are four phases: one, he won the title, two he unified the heavyweight championship of the world. “I can’t tell you his expectations and what he wants to achieve – not just in boxing, but outside of boxing, as a person and as a fighter. So, that was like winning the world heavyweight championship tonight, to beat Wladimir Klitschko to unify the title – in his 19th professional fight. “Phase three is all about the big heavyweight championship fights. It’s very difficult because, you have a fight like tonight – I’d call it a legacy fight or a http://www.officialpadrestore.com/Rickey_Henderson_Jersey defining fight – but he’s still a rookie. Phase four? I’m not sure

Another day at the Emirates Stadium; another mutiny to reflect the bitter frustration among the Arsenal fanbase. This time the target was not Arsène Wenger, the beleaguered manager, but Stan Kroenke, the majority shareholder. “Stan Kroenke, get out of our club” was the cry on the hour and it would get a series of airings, each one louder than the previous. This was a seismic moment in Arsenal’s modern history. Nobody really expected Liverpool or Manchester City to slip up and allow Wenger and his team Jeff Zatkoff Authentic Jersey the chance to nip in and secure qualification to the Champions League, and they did not. And so, for the first time since 1997-98, Wenger and his club must move into a season without the spur of participation in Europe’s elite competition. Arsenal fans turn on Stan Kroenke after ‘Spursdays’ finally arrive Amy Lawrence at Emirates Stadium Read more Arsenal did what they had to do on the field – even after Laurent Koscielny was sent off in the 14th minute for a reckless challenge on Enner Valencia. The captain will be suspended for the FA Cup final against Chelsea on Saturday while Gabriel Paulista will surely be missing, too. The centre-half was taken off on a stretcher after jarring his left knee. “It doesn’t look too good,” Wenger said. Arsenal led through Héctor Bellerin and Alexis Sánchez and although Everton pulled one back through Romelu Lukaku’s penalty and infuriated their manager, Ronald Koeman, with moments of profligacy – a theme of their season – Arsenal deserved the victory. Aaron Ramsey sealed it with a beautiful curler into the far, top corner in stoppage-time. The Kroenke Out sentiment was the takeaway from another emotional day and it followed the publicising of his decision to reject a takeover bid worth £1bn from Alisher Usmanov, who holds a 30% stake in the club. If the timing of that story on Friday night was designed to push Kroenke under an uncomfortable spotlight, it achieved its ends. Arsenal still have the Cup final and they have won eight of their past nine games, including the semi-final against Manchester City. Yet there could be no mistaking the flatness of the mood as the players ambled around their post-match lap of appreciation. Wenger watched from the mouth of the tunnel and this has to go down as his worst and most trying league campaign. Advertisement Wenger had promised http://www.officialcardinalsbaseball.com/authentic-3-jedd-gyorko-jersey.html that his team would fight until the end and they did so with 10 men, after Koscielny had gone through Valencia with a side-on slide tackle. It did not matter that there looked to be no malice. The challenge was late and there is no leeway when a defender gets it wrong like this. Arsenal had scored early through Bellerin’s first goal of the season and it served to spare the blushes of his team?mate Danny Welbeck, who had contrived to miss his kick from two yards out, following Mesut ?zil’s cross from the left, and with an open goal gaping. Bellerin managed to shoot, on the rebound, into the still empty net. Koeman made a change on 26 minutes, sending on Ross Barkley and switching to a 4-4-2 formation. He knew his decision to start Barkley on the bench would set the tongues wagging, in the context of the midfielder’s contractual stand-off, and he said afterwards that he did not know if he would re-sign. Barkley is about to enter the final year on his deal. “I will speak to the board tomorrow and we will make a statement about that,” Koeman said. Moments after Barkley’s introduction, Arsenal extended their lead and it was a bizarrely simple goal, after Sánchez’s shot had hit Phil Jagielka and broken to Welbeck. Jagielka stayed down, Sánchez moved towards the six-yard box, nobody tracked him, Welbeck squared and Sánchez side-footed home. Sánchez would work Joel Robles with a free-kick and, while the Liverpool http://www.officialcardinalsbaseball.com/authentic-27-jhonny-peralta-jersey.html game remained goalless Arsenal could hope. The closing stages of the first half were defined by Everton pressure and there was one moment of pinball inside the Arsenal area that finished with Petr Cech clutching gratefully in front of Lukaku. The Arsenal goalkeeper was further extended by Idrissa Gueye and Lukaku while the latter dragged a shot wide. The hammer blow for Arsenal, though, was the news at the end of the half that Liverpool had gone in front. Liverpool seal Champions League place with victory over Middlesbrough Read more Robles made a double save early in the second half from Welbeck and ?zil while Gabriel suffered his misfortune when he stretched into a tackle on Valencia only to get his left leg stuck under his own body. To add the insult, Michael Oliver would book him for the lunge and there were moments when the referee struggled to keep control. Oliver was correct, though, to award Everton their penalty, after Nacho Monreal had leaned towards Leighton Baines’s cross with his arm. Lukaku guided his kick past Cech. By then, Liverpool were 3-0 up and the mood inside the Emirates Stadium had darkened, with the anti-Kroenke chants underscoring the occasion. Lukaku had a goal ruled out for climbing on the substitute Per Mertesacker, while ?zil and another substitute, Alex Iwobi – on two occasions – could not finish. Ramsey showed them how but, by then, the focus had turned to off-the-field issues

When Manchester City examine the final Premier League table, they will wince at the unacceptable gap between themselves and the top two sides. It will be impossible for them to ignore their need to improve. Pep Guardiola is unlikely to treat himself to a summer of relaxation after enduring the first trophyless season of his managerial career, even though it ended with City securing automatic passage into the group stage of the Champions League thanks to a brutal evisceration of Watford. They ruined Walter Mazzarri’s farewell in classic Guardiola style, with killer passing, kaleidoscopic movement and wondrous skill, but a squad containing such a vast array of talents must aim higher than third place. They must produce football of this quality on a weekly basis and prove that they possess the durability required to handle the pressure of a title race. “We finished 15 points behind Chelsea,” Guardiola said. “We have to play better.” Harry Kane hat-trick secures Golden Boot as Tottenham hit Hull for seven Read more For City’s idealistic manager, that means greater refinement and poise. Despite Wily Peralta Jersey facing criticism during his first year in England, Guardiola made it clear that he will not betray his principles. “We are going to try to play better,” he said. “It is the only way to improve. Not tackles. Not running harder. To play better.” It seemed that City might win the title at a canter after the Guardiola era opened with six consecutive triumphs in the league, but that start turned out to be a deception once the first cracks in this gifted but flawed team appeared and momentum slipped away. They have underachieved in a manner that their owners cannot have envisaged when they tempted the most coveted coach in Europe to Manchester and there will be changes this summer. Pablo Zabaleta will leave on a free transfer and the defender could be followed by Willy Caballero, Bacary Sagna, Ga?l Clichy, Jesús Navas and Yaya Touré, who shared a warm embrace with Guardiola after the final whistle. “I said thank you for everything,” Guardiola said. “It was an outstanding performance.” Players such as Touré represent City’s past. While Guardiola insisted that he will not sell Sergio Agüero, whose first-half double lifted his tally to 32 goals in all competitions, this squad needs refreshing. It felt unsatisfactory that City arrived at Vicarage Road still unsure of a top-four http://www.authenticsandiegopadres.com/Randy-Jones-Jerseyplace. Advertisement On a warm afternoon in Hertfordshire, however, they could not have asked for more obliging hosts than Watford, who lined up with a midfielder in central defence because of injury problems, a callow teenager at left-back and two goalkeepers on the bench. If this was Mazzarri’s attempt to make his bosses row back on their decision not to give him a new contract, it backfired badly. Watford’s players hardly broke sweat and Mazzarri did little to endear himself to the home fans by naming Troy Deeney among the substitutes. The Italian received loud boos on the one occasion when he stepped into his technical area. Watford’s huddle moments before kick-off fooled nobody. Perhaps they were discussing their holiday Adidas Dominik Hasek Jersey plans. It was a disingenuous attempt to prove their commitment tohe cause and it looked utterly ridiculous once the game began. City let their sublime football do the talking and Watford held out for five minutes, Kevin de Bruyne swinging in a corner from the right for Vincent Kompany to thump a header past Heurelho Gomes. The marking was pathetic. José Holebas had already cleared a Gabriel Jesus header off the line in the first minute and Watford’s response to falling behind was feeble. Valon Behrami was hopelessly out of depth alongside Holebas in defence and Brandon Mason, making his first league start, was powerless to stop Jesus on the left. M’Baye Niang’s failure to track back hardly helped the 19-year-old left-back, whose frailties were horribly exposed when Fernandinho charged past him on the way to scoring City’s fourth goal four minutes before half-time. Chelsea dispatch Sunderland in style to bid John Terry a fond farewell Read more Mazzarri’s demise will not be mourned in these parts, although he defended his work this season. “When we reached 40 points, we were 10th,” he said. “A less experienced manager would have done worse.” Yet this was one of the most inept performances from any team in any league this season. Watford offered no resistance and De Bruyne had an embarrassing amount of space to glide into when he turned away from Abdoulaye Doucouré in the 23rd minute before releasing Agüero, who swept a low finish beyond Gomes. David Silva, as majestic as ever, created City’s third goal with a pass that sent Leroy Sané tearing away from Daryl Janmaat. Sané unselfishly squared for Agüero to tap home his second. Agüero had chances to complete his hat-trick in the second half, but the Argentinian did play a pivotal role in City’s fifth. Watford had briefly raised their level http://www.authenticbuffalosabres.com/authentic-evander-kane-jersey after half-time, with Stefano Okaka forcing Caballero to make his only save with a powerful drive from the left and Niang shooting wide from a tight angle, yet City soon quelled any suggestions of an unlikely uprising. Agüero burst past Mason on the right and his chip found Jesus, who controlled expertly before scooping the ball over Gomes. To their credit, Watford’s supporters stuck around to applaud their team during the lap of honour after the final whistle. “You give us a bit of shit from time to time,” Deeney said. “But we deserve it

Hampshire had lost five wickets for no runs on the second day, and the wreckage did not cease on the third morning with Jamie Porter, a bowler of promise who is adapting very nicely to life in Division One, dismissing Lewis McManus and Kyle Abbott to finish with five for 24. The procession continued in the second innings, as Hampshire lost their top three by lunch, and Rilee Rossouw for a pair, lbw to Simon Harmer, who took three second-innings wickets, to the second ball after the break. After Porter sent Sean Ervine’s stumps flying to pick up his seventh of the match, George Bailey and McManus provided some resistance, but to no avail. Highly fancied, heavily bolstered Hampshire took just a single point from the match. Three is a magic number, whatever the sport: a brief history of the hat-trick Read more It has been quite a week for Kumar Sangakkara at Lord’s. On Wednesday, a painting was unveiled in his honour, on Friday he scored an immaculate century, and on Sunday he added another. His thirst not quenched, he passed 20,000 first-class runs eight runs later. And how Surrey needed it. Sangakkara sidled to the crease after an inspired spell with the new ball from Middlesex’s Toby Roland-Jones dismissed Mark Stoneman, caught at first slip, and Rory Burns, lbw to one that came back up the http://www.authenticmilwaukeebrewers.com/Travis-Shaw-Jersey slope, to leave Surrey 16 for two, and 84 behind. That first-innings lead had been built by a fine century from Middlesex’s captain, James Franklin, and some hefty hitting from Roland-Jones, whose day served as a neat encapsulation of what he could offer England’s Test side. Sangakkara has been playing a different game from every other batsman, however, and he chiselled – an inappropriate word given the gentle style with which it was achieved – away at the deficit, then built a lead of 96 by the close. He had wafted hard at his first ball, but was serene thereafter; neatly, he reached his second hundred in identical fashion to his first – a cover?driven three off Ollie Rayner. As ever, housework off his pads and through point was sumptuous. Advertisement

Sangakkara’s chief ally was Scott Borthwick, with whom he shared 123 until Rayner pinned him on the back pad. Roland-Jones came back into the attack late on and found a beauty to bowl Dom Sibley. Sangakkara will return with Ben Foakes on the final day, with a game to make safe. Another wise old legend of the game, Shivnarine Chanderpaul, scored a century, the 75th of his first-class career, to steer Lancashire out of choppy waters against http://www.officialcardinalsbaseball.com/authentic-18-carlos-martinez-jersey.html Yorkshire. After Jack Brooks notched a maiden ton – with a typically exuberant celebration to boot – to set up Yorkshire’s declaration at 448 for eight, Lancashire lost their first three wickets cheaply, including Haseeb Hameed for a duck, bowled by a beauty from Brooks. In adversity Chanderpaul spotted an opportunity. He shared 112 with Ryan McLaren (63 not out) before being bowled by Ben Coad with the new ball. With four first-innings wickets in hand, including the injured James Anderson, Lancashire trail by 184. Warwickshire have a slim shot of securing their first win of the season against Somerset, the only team below them. This is largely thanks to 175 from Jonathan Trott, which anchored a first innings of 413. They then took four Somerset wickets, with two going to the debutant Grant Thornton (who is a seamer, not a multinational accounting firm). In Warwickshire’s way stands the burly frame of Marcus Trescothick, who passed 25,000 first-class runs during his unbeaten 41. In Division Two the leaders, Nottinghamshire, endured a frustrating day after inviting Glamorgan to follow on, as the hosts plodded their way to 212 for five, with Colin Ingram ending unbeaten on 72 from 209 balls. Notts’ closest challengers, Kent, toiled at Grace Road, closing on 193 for five after Leicestershire racked up 420 in their first innings. Another team yet to Authentic Chris Carpenter Womens Jersey lose, Worcestershire, had a fine day against Derbyshire. They cleaned up the Derbyshire tail to bowl them out for 275, then raced to 323 for three with both openers, Brett D’Oliveira and Daryl Mitchell, scoring centuries in a first-innings partnership of 243 in 53.4 overs. They lead by 48. The opening day of Durham’s trip to Hove saw the precocious Sussex seamer Jofra Archer take five for 76 – including Keaton Jennings, bowled for 12 – as the visitors were dismissed out for 287. The schedulers have often got it http://www.authenticsandiegopadres.com/Johnny-Manziel-Jersey wrong when it comes to building up to a grand finale at Magic Weekend. At times the sport’s annual on-the-road jamboree has ended with a whimper but here five very different portions of hors d’oeuvres set the tone for not only an enthralling main course but the team everyone in rugby league wants to see right now. If any side have deserved the platform and backdrop St James’ Park provides for the Magic Weekend, it is Castleford. They have led the way since the start this year, have looked irrepressible for large periods of it and, perhaps most tellingly of all for a side with championship aspirations, are capable of winning in different ways. Storm and Vixens back on top, and more: Australia sportwatch – as it happened Rolling report: how Sunday’s Australian sport panned out with Guardian Australia’s new, all-encompassing liveblog Read more For 40 minutes here they were pushed very hard by Leeds. That the game was level at the break was a fair indication of how things had gone up to that point, but in the second half Castleford did what they have done to so many teams this year and blew them away. In 17 blistering minutes, Castleford ran in four tries of the highest order – three of them to the competition’s top try-scorer, Greg Eden – to increase their lead at the top of the Super League table to two points. Right now, there Adidas Danny Gare Youth Jersey looks to be few who are capable of keeping up the pace with the Tigers. Critics have scorned that nothing is won in May – which is right. But while you cannot win anything by the end of Magic Weekend you can at least display credentials of being able to last the pace and, 14 games in, Castleford are ticking all the boxes required to go all the way. Yet while most of the attention on day two was on the finale between Castleford and Leeds, Salford continued to suggest they may have the capability to mount a quite remarkable title challenge this season after moving up to second in the table with victory in the day’s middle game. The Red Devils have perhaps had their remarkable journey from last season’s Million Pound Game to a top-four challenge in 2017 overshadowed by the exploits of Castleford, but their latest victory, against Leigh Centurions, makes them one half of the most unlikely leading duo in years. The Centurions, who have not won for more than two months, actually led 12-6 at one stage before tries from Ben Murdoch?Masila, Kris Welham and Greg Johnson put Salford in control at half-time. Sports quiz of the week: Chelsea, Tottenham Hotspur and King Arthur Read more From there they were rarely http://www.authenticcoloradoavalanche.com/authentic-erik-johnson-jersey troubled – even if Ben Crooks reduced the gap to six after half-time. Further tries from Niall Evalds and a second for Johnson ensured Leigh were always at arms length: with the sending off of Adam Higson adding to Centurions’ misery. Day two began with a whimper, given the highlights aplenty elsewhere in Newcastle over the weekend – although not that Huddersfield will care one bit. They are just two points shy of the top eight beating a Catalans side who look in increasing danger of being dragged into the Qualifiers come the Super 8s. The Dragons led a scrappy affair 10-6 heading before tries from Sam Rapira and Adam O’Brien secured an unlikely victory. “That’s massive for us, absolutely,” the Huddersfield coach, Rick Stone, said. He was not wrong. It all came on the back of the third-highest Magic Weekend attendance in history, with a crowd of 30,046 on the Sunday combining to make a 65,407 aggregate overall. Incidentally, the top three Magic attendances? The last three years in Newcastle. You can have too much of a good thing, but Super Adidas Jakub Kindl Jersey League surely isn’t ready to say goodbye to Newcastle just yet

If mist shrouds the Epsom Downs on Tuesday morning, there will be many hoping Aidan O’Brien http://www.panthersfootballprostore.com/greg-olsen-jersey-for-sale-c-26.html can help dispel it by offering the Breakfast With The Stars event being held there more clarity over the Coolmore empire’s plans for the Derby. O’Brien said at Naas on Sunday that his operation had seven horses on their team for the Derby a week on Saturday. He indicated that Cliffs Of Moher, the winner of Chester’s Dee Stakes, may be team leader but did not spell this out and neither did he give an opinion on the prospects of the other six, beyond repeating a summary of their recent careers. It was not stated how many would be likely to line up for Britain’s premier Classic. The trainer said a final decision on whether the 2,000 Guineas winner, Churchill, goes to Epsom would be taken by the Coolmore partners but said: “It looks like Churchill will go for the Irish Guineas next weekend and Lancaster Bomber could go with him. I presume that is the way he’s going. I’d say it’s very unlikely Churchill will go for the Derby.” O’Brien, who has dominated the Classic trials for colts this spring, went on: “There are seven horses very strongly in the picture at the moment for the Derby. The three Leopardstown horses [Douglas Macarthur, Yucatan and Capri] all progressed from their previous runs; the three Chester Vase horses [Venice Beach, Wings Of Eagles and The Anvil] were very solid, and the Dee Stakes horse [Cliffs Of Moher] was very raw Authentic J.J. Jansen Womens Jersey but impressed Ryan [Moore] by running all the way to the line .” The trainer said that Cliffs Of Moher – at around 4-1 favourite for the Blue Riband and by far the shortest of his colts in the betting – would be given plenty of work during this week. Independently of Ballydoyle, there are likely to be numerous rumours about one or two of the six stablemates flying up the gallops in the coming days, with accompanying odds’ cuts by bookmakers. John Gosden’s Cracksman, a tight second-favourite for the Derby, will be the big draw at Epsom’s breakfast event on Tuesday. Among the other guests will be Hugo Palmer along with his Best Of Days, who won the Group Two Royal Lodge Stakes at Newmarket in September – after which the trainer expressed belief the colt could be a serious Derby contender. The trainer is taking Best Of Days to “get a feel” of the track but warned: “Unfortunately he had a setback earlier this month and it’s now 13 days to go before the Derby. He will need every one of those days.” His colt has proved he handles fast ground but Palmer said that slow ground at the Derby meeting would be tempting. Racing news and tips: Ribchester’s http://www.officialathleticshop.com/authentic-7-walt-weiss-jersey.html Lockinge win a new Godolphin boost Read more Best Of Days is one of a growing number of Derby possibles owned by Godolphin. Dubai Thunder, winner of a Newbury maiden by 10 lengths on Friday, joined the Dante Stakes runner-up, Benbatl, the Lingfield Derby Trial winner, Best Solution, and the Dee Stakes runner-up, Bay Of Poets – plus Permian, the Dante winner who runs for Sheikh Hamdan, a son of Godolphin’s owner, Sheikh Mohammed. William Buick is hoping to ride one of them – but first his appeal must be heard against a five-day suspension that would rule him out of the two-day Epsom meet. The Godolphin rider was hit with the ban after riding Alqamar at York on Friday.
